By Mission Parks, Recreation and Culture Mission Parks, Recreation and Culture in partnership with the Mission Museum is hosting a digital art installation at the Mission Leisure Centre this January and February called My Favourite Object. My Favourite Object aims to give people an opportunity to share through reflecting on their favourite objects and hopefully build some connections and community in the process!
Think of it as a community-wide icebreaker, a fun way for us to get to know our neighbours.
